Sweden condemns executions in Iran

Published

Sweden strongly condemns the executions that have been carried out in Iran in relation to the ongoing protests. Sweden and other EU Member States are always opposed to the death penalty, at all times and under all circumstances.

At a meeting on 15 December, the European Council discussed a coordinated approach of summoning Iranian ambassadors. Sweden acted early and summoned the Iranian Ambassador in Stockholm in late December to convey Sweden and the EU’s clear condemnation of the death sentences and executions connected to the protests.

Sweden and the EU also condemn the two additional executions that have been carried out since then.
